html - 如何禁用用户动态调整大小的多行输入?

标签 html browser input

我的 html 表单上有一个多行输入,一些浏览器(firefox 4 和 chrome)允许用户动态调整它的大小。这很好,但它打破了我的布局。是否可以禁用此功能?

谢谢

最佳答案

如果用户调整字段大小,可能是因为他们希望(或需要)它变得更大1

在这种情况下,您应该考虑到您的用户知道他们在做什么,这样做是因为他们想要/需要这样做,并且他们会接受布局有点损坏,前提是它允许他们使用该文本区域。


尽管如此,如果你想这样做(你不应该),引用How do I disable textarea resizing? :

textarea {
    resize: none;
} 


1. 我看不太清楚,当我放大或放大某些东西时, 是因为我也需要 -- 而且,在这种情况下, 对于我无法使用的网站,我更喜欢有点破损的布局!

关于html - 如何禁用用户动态调整大小的多行输入?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/5424001/

相关文章:

html - 为什么我的输入在右侧有填充?

javascript - 当我尝试获取特定 div 时,为什么我的 .load() 不起作用

javascript - jQuery函数指向两个独立的div

html - 网页字体应该包含在 head 标签之间吗?

javascript - 准备 Outlook 邮件正文时出现 %0A 问题

security - 在浏览器中运行时启用 Silverlight 5 应用程序的提升信任,无需添加注册表项

javascript - 如果输入文本不在数据列表中则禁用提交

input - 使 TextField 换行,而不是溢出

jQuery 简单工具提示效果

javascript - 如何创建一个可以在node和浏览器中使用的功能?